What Are the Limitations and Challenges of Integrating Quantum Computing with Dogecoin?
Despite the promising aspects of quantum computing, several challenges need addressing:
– Technical Complexity: Integrating quantum computing with existing blockchain architecture is complex and requires significant investment in research and development.
– Regulatory Concerns: Governments and regulatory bodies might impose strict guidelines concerning quantum technology in finance, which could affect the seamless adoption of such advancements in Dogecoin.
– Market Skepticism: The novelty of quantum technologies means that market participants may hesitate until there are widespread proven use cases, which could delay mass adoption.
These challenges underscore the necessity for strategic planning and community consensus within the Dogecoin network to manage potential hurdles effectively.
